  Recently we’ve gotten the privilege to check out a local mobile phone manufacturers’ budget-friendly offering: the Torque D5. It’s a Dual-SIM mobile phone priced at only PHP 777 and has some pretty good Multimedia features that goes with it. As with most phones in this very competitive price range, it’s a non-touchscreen bar phone [...]
